Dog Days Blues Festival and Concerts at Brookhaven Lab, August 10 and 18

UPTON, NY - Two outstanding days of music are scheduled at the U.S. Department of Energy's Brookhaven National Laboratory next month. As part of the Dog Days Blues Festival, on Friday, August 10, the Kerry Kearney Band, 3 AM (3 American Men), and the Jacks O'Diamonds bands will perform at 6 p.m. in the Brookhaven Center. On Saturday, August 18, at 8 p.m. in the Berkner Hall auditorium, well-known musicians Mem Shannon and Sam "Bluzman" Taylor will take the stage. Sponsored by the BNL Music Club and the Long Island Blues Society, the events are open to the public. Visitors to the Laboratory age 16 and over must bring a photo ID.

Long Island guitarist/songwriter and singer Kerry Kearney and his band will headline the Dog Days Blues Festival. Kearney and his band are well known in the music arena and have performed in small venues, as well as in front of thousands at festivals such as the annual Riverhead Blues Festival.

Veteran musicians 3AM, will open the show with a wide variety of classic songs from the 60s, 70s, 80s, and 90s, as well as contemporary music.

Jacks O' Diamonds, a high-energy trio, perform original compositions as well as versions of songs by legendary musicians such as Jimi Hendrix, B.B. King and Stevie Ray Vaughn.

At the August 18 show, Mem Shannon, a former New Orleans cab driver who is now a guitar player, songwriter, and singer, will play a unique blend of jazz, funk, blues, soul, and R&R. He has been nominated for two 2006 Blues Music Awards and uses his sharp wit and social commentary in his vocals. He will be accompanied by his band, which consists of drums, bass, saxophone and keyboard.

Sam "Bluzman" Taylor's career in music spans more than 40 years. An inductee into the Blues Hall of Fame, Taylor is a multiple winner of national songwriting contests and author of the gold record by BT Express, "(Do It) Until You're Satisfied."
